Abfragefehler

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Abfragefehler

    wer kann helfen
    PHP Code:
    $keyword $search_word;
    $keywords explode(" ",$keyword);
    $query = array();
    foreach(
    $keywords as $keyword) {
        
    $query[] = "(`ort` LIKE '".$keyword."%' OR `plz` LIKE '".$keyword."%')";
    }
    $query implode("\n ",$query);
    $sql "SELECT `id`, `ort`, `plz` FROM `firma` WHERE ".$query." ;";
    $result mysql_query($sql) OR die(mysql_error());
    $res mysql_query($sql); 
    ergibt folgende fehlermeldung:

    8760 KaufYou have an error in your SQL syntax. Check the manual that
    corresponds to your MySQL server version for the right syntax to use
    near '(`ort` LIKE '%' OR `plz` LIKE '%') (`ort` LIKE 'Kauf%' OR `plz

    danke

  • #2
    Du solltest nicht \n zum imploden nehmen sondern OR oder AND.
    OR wäre datensatzversprechender...
    Ich denke, also bin ich. - Einige sind trotzdem...

    Comment

    Working...
    X